What's This About?
The post quotes Barcelona manager Hansi Flick expressing doubt over the red card given to young defender Pau Cubarsí during a 1-0 Champions League win against Benfica. Flick argued it wasn't warranted, likely referencing a prior foul on Frenkie de Jong by Benfica's Vangelis Pavlidis in the buildup, as captured in viral footage of his heated exchange with officials[1][4]. This incident highlights ongoing refereeing controversies in high-stakes matches and Barcelona's resilience playing with 10 men[3]. Key themes include managerial frustration, player discipline, and VAR debates in elite European football.
